I've already encountered one snafu. While Shredder 7 installed smoothly, I've
been unable to copy its opening book to my hard-drive. Yes, I've read the
instructions a dozen times. The CD is in my D-drive. I opened Shredder up and
did the following: Menu: "Edit" - "Openings Book" - "Copy tree to hard drive".
However, while everything in my Openings Book menu was lit up as a clickable
option, "Copy tree to hard drive" was not. I've tried different things to try to
get it to work, but have failed. What am I doing wrong? Is this a user error, a
faulty manual, or is there a bug in the CD?
